‘Candidate Power’ is back
Comments
The balance of power has generally shifted back to the candidate in more that just rare skills markets according to a report by the REC.
Key findings of the report:
- More employers are competing for the attention of quality candidates.
- Candidates share their experiences – especially negative ones – and this has implications for employer brand.
- There is a discrepancy between what employers and what candidates think is important within the recruitment process.
- Employers are failing to ask candidates to feed back on their recruitment processes, and are missing out on insight that can help them improve.
